    Centerway Square is the heart of Corning. It is known as the gaffer district and is about 8 city blocks. In the center of the square is a clocktower built in 1883. The Centerway Walking bridge was built in 1921. You can walk across in from the square to the Corning Museum of Glass (CMofG). That bridge crosses the Chemung river. On one corner if the square is a building that used to be a bank. Another corner has the old Baron Steuben hotel which is now a visitors center and restaurant/ice cream parlor. Across the street is a bus stop for the CMofG shuttle which comes about every 10 or 15 minutes. Live music on some days on the stage. A short walking distance is a park. Table and chairs are in the square. People sit and have lunch, snacks, ice cream. My only complaint is way too much dog hair on the ground around the tables.
